How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Boston?
| Bedroom | Average Price | Cheapest Price | Highest Price |
|---|---|---|---|
| Boston Studio Apartments | $2,686 | $1,200 | $10,000+ |
| Boston 1 Bedroom Apartments | $3,091 | $860 | $10,000+ |
| Boston 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,803 | $900 | $10,000+ |
| Boston 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,112 | $875 | $10,000+ |
| Boston 4 Bedroom Apartments | $4,698 | $900 | $10,000+ |
| Boston 5 Bedroom Apartments | $5,825 | $900 | $10,000+ |
| Boston 6 Bedroom Apartments | $7,709 | $1,000 | $10,000+ |
